Winning is always nice, but doing so behind a season-high score is even better (just ask Laredo LBJ). They blew past the Edinburg North Cougars 14-5 on Friday. The high-flying hitting performance was a huge turnaround for the Wolves considering their two-run performance the game before.
Laredo LBJ got a great performance from Jorge Salazar as he struck out six batters over five innings while giving up just two earned (and one unearned) runs off six hits.
On the hitting side, Luis Nino was a standout: he scored three runs and stole Two bases. while getting on base in three of his four plate appearances. Another player making a difference was Leonardo Alvarez, who scored two runs and stole a base while going 2-for-4.
Laredo LBJ has been performing well recently as they've won seven of their last nine matchups. That's provided a nice bump to their 9-4 record this season. The wins came thanks in part to their pitching effort, having only surrendered 2.8 runs on average over those games. Edinburg North is on a 16-game losing streak (dating back to last season) that has dropped them down to 0-13.
Looking ahead, Laredo LBJ will square off against Del Rio at 7:00 p.m. on Tuesday. Laredo LBJ's pitching crew has only allowed 3.5 runs per game this season, so Del Rio's hitters will have their work cut out for them.
